Zusammenfassung: | This special issue contains the proceedings of a joint meeting of the 5th International Symposium on Silicon Science and the 1st International Conference on Advanced Micro-Device Engineering (ISSS & AMDE 2009), organized by the International Education and Research Center for Silicon Science and the Advanced Technology Research Center, Gunma University, held on the 10th and 11th of December 2009 in Kiryu, Japan. The scope of these proceedings encompasses: "Materials Science," "Chemical Science and Technology," "Nano-Science and Technology," "Photonics Devices and Technology," "Novel Measurement and System Technology," and "Information and Communication Engineering." |
